WebCl + Cl Cl 2. The total number of electrons around each individual atom consists of six nonbonding electrons and two shared (i.e., bonding) electrons for eight total electrons, matching the number of valence electrons in the noble gas argon. Since the bonding atoms are identical, Cl 2 also features a pure covalent bond. WebOct 23, 2024 · A nonpolar covalent bond (Figure 4.9. 1 a )is one in which the electrons are shared equally between two atoms. A polar covalent bond (Figure 4.9. 1 b) is one in which one atom has a greater attraction for the electrons than the other atom. If the relative attraction of an atom for electrons is great enough, then the bond is an ionic bond ...
